What is 4x4 Wire Mesh?
4x4 wire mesh, often referred to as reinforcement mesh, consists of steel wires arranged in a grid pattern with a spacing of four inches both horizontally and vertically. The wires are typically made from high-quality carbon steel to ensure maximum tensile strength, making them well-suited for various concrete reinforcement tasks. The size of the wire is generally 6 gauge, although variations exist. The primary purpose of this mesh is to help distribute loads across the concrete, reducing the risk of cracking and increasing structural integrity.
Advantages of Using 4x4 Wire Mesh
1. Load Distribution One of the key benefits of using 4x4 wire mesh is its ability to distribute loads evenly across large concrete slabs. This uniform load distribution helps to prevent stress concentration, which can lead to cracking and structural failure.
2. Improved Tensile Strength Concrete is inherently strong in compression, but weak in tension. When combined with wire mesh, the tensile strength of the concrete is significantly improved. The mesh acts as a tensioning agent, providing additional support and enhancing the overall strength of the structure.
3. Reduced Cracking Concrete naturally shrinks as it cures, which can lead to cracking. The presence of 4x4 wire mesh helps to minimize this effect by restraining the shrinkage and shifting under applied loads, ultimately reducing the likelihood of cracks forming.

4. Ease of Installation 4x4 wire mesh is relatively easy to handle and install. It comes in sheets or rolls and can be cut to fit various applications. This convenience can save time during construction, allowing for more efficient project timelines.
5. Versatility This type of wire mesh can be used in a wide array of applications, from residential driveways and patios to commercial flooring and industrial slabs. Its adaptability makes it suitable for nearly any concrete project where enhanced performance is desired.
Applications of 4x4 Wire Mesh
4x4 wire mesh finds itself in a myriad of concrete applications. Residential projects, such as driveways, sidewalks, and patios, benefit greatly from its reinforcing capabilities. It is also commonly used in commercial settings for warehouses, large retail spaces, and factory floors, where heavy equipment and high foot traffic necessitate a stronger concrete base.
In addition, the mesh is frequently utilized in precast concrete products, ensuring that these items maintain their integrity during transportation and installation. Moreover, in more specialized applications, such as in constructing slabs on grade or elevated slabs, 4x4 wire mesh offers the essential support needed to manage both static and dynamic loads.
